When it comes to adding blinds to your windows, there are a variety of factors that can influence the price you pay From the type of material used to the size of the window, understanding the different components that affect blind window prices can help you make an informed decision on how much to budget for this enhancement to your home.
One of the primary factors that will impact the cost of your blinds is the material they are made from There are several options to choose from, including wood, faux wood, aluminum, vinyl, and fabric Wood blinds tend to be more expensive due to their natural beauty and durability, while faux wood blinds offer a similar look at a lower price point Aluminum blinds are a cost-effective option that are also lightweight and easy to maintain, while vinyl blinds are a budget-friendly choice that is resistant to moisture and fading Fabric blinds, on the other hand, can add an elegant touch to any room but tend to be on the higher end of the price spectrum.
The size of your windows will also play a role in determining the price of your blinds Larger windows require more material to cover, which can drive up the cost of the blinds Additionally, specialty shapes such as arched or circular windows may require custom blinds, which can also increase the price It’s important to measure your windows accurately to ensure you are getting the right size blinds for your space and budget.
The style of blinds you choose will also affect the price you pay There are various types of blinds available, including vertical blinds, horizontal blinds, roller blinds, Roman blinds, and more Each style has its own unique features and benefits, with some being more expensive than others blinds window price. For example, Roman blinds are known for their luxurious look but tend to be on the higher end of the price range, while roller blinds are a more budget-friendly option that is easy to operate and maintain.
In addition to the material, size, and style of the blinds, the brand you choose can also impact the price High-end brands may come with a premium price tag, but they often offer superior quality and durability compared to budget brands It’s important to do your research and read reviews to determine which brand offers the best value for your money.
Installation costs should also be factored into the overall price of your blinds While some homeowners may choose to install the blinds themselves to save money, others may prefer to hire a professional to ensure the job is done correctly Professional installation can add to the cost, but it can also provide peace of mind knowing that your blinds are installed properly and will function correctly.
When shopping for blinds, it’s essential to consider your budget and prioritize what features are most important to you If you are looking for a budget-friendly option, vinyl or aluminum blinds may be the best choice for you If you want a high-end look and are willing to pay more for it, wood or fabric blinds may be the better option.
